Hi all,

smartctl on my server returned an error yesterday :

> The following warning/error was logged by the smartd daemon:
>
> Device: /dev/ad6, 1 Offline uncorrectable sectors

/var/log/messages :

> Oct  3 04:04:19 rack smartd[739]: Device: /dev/ad6, 1 Offline  
> uncorrectable sectors
> Oct  3 04:04:19 rack smartd[739]: Device: /dev/ad6, Self-Test Log  
> error count increased from 0 to 1
../..
> Oct  4 01:34:19 rack smartd[739]: Device: /dev/ad6, 1 Offline  
> uncorrectable sectors
> Oct  4 02:04:19 rack smartd[739]: Device: /dev/ad6, 1 Offline  
> uncorrectable sectors

first error flagged Oct 3 04:04:19, last error Oct 4 02:04:19. Since  
then, no more error in the logs.

So my questions are:

- is that "Offline uncorrectable sectors" in fact correctable? I've  
found howto's for extfs and reiserfs to correct this kind of error by  
remapping bad sectors, but nothing for UFS.
- this error appears to have disappeared, does it mean the harddrive  
(or the fs) made the remapping by it self?
